In effective self-assessment, the effectiveness of leadership and management is evaluated by the extent to which...
| 5.6 | there are explicit aims, values and strategies promoting equality for all, and these are reflected in the provider's work. |
Success in adult literacy, numeracy and ESOL provision in the voluntary and community sector context means...
| 5.6.1 | there is an equal opportunities policy that is accessible to and understood by all staff, including volunteers. |
| 5.6.2 | all staff, including volunteers, actively seek to promote equality for all and celebrate diversity. |
| 5.6.3 | staff are trained in equality issues. |
| 5.6.4 | all written information provided by the organisation or group is readable by its potential client group or service users. |
| 5.6.5 | the organisation understands and fulfils its obligations under the Race Relations Act. |
| 5.6.6 | the organisation understands and fulfils its obligations under the Disability Discrimination Act. |
